PREPARE to travel “Over the Rainbow” with this year’s music production from the Olveston Parish Players – The Wizard of Oz.

Shows will be on February 14-17 at 7.30pm, with the Parish Hall in Tockington set to be packed once again, as families enjoy a half term treat featuring favourites from the 1939 film starring Judy Garland.

Get carried away by this enchanting tale, as Dorothy Gale - Aggie Barnes and Isobel Lambie on alternate nights - is whisked away from Kansas to the magical Land of Oz by a tornado.

As she attempts to find her way home, she makes some new friends: the Scarecrow (David Proud), the Tin Man (Paul Dimery) and the Cowardly Lion (Ray Hale).

With the help of the good and gentle Sorceress of the North (Van Andrew) they face many challenges – not least the evil and scheming Wicked Witch of the West (Amy Sunderland).

If the four friends make it to Emerald City, will the great Wizard of Oz (Richard Newley) grant their wishes, or will their journey be in vain?

Director Linda Evans, musical director Chloe Allsopp-Jones and choreographer Jill Harris bring yet another polished production that is sure to bring a smile to faces, with everyone singing all the way home.
